P-value
The probability of observing test results at least as extreme as the results actually observed, under the assumption that the null hypothesis is correct.
Null Hypothesis
A statement used in statistical analysis that proposes there is no significant difference or effect, serving as the default assumption to be tested against an alternative hypothesis.

Test Statistic
A calculated value from sample data used to make a decision about the validity of a hypothesis in statistical hypothesis testing.
